Zum Betriebe des jetzt bestehenden Kohlenwasserstofflichtapparates (Lucigen) sind motorische Kräfte nebst einer Luftdruckpumpe und OeIe, welche selbst bei einem denkbar niedrigsten Temperaturstande krystallfrei bleiben, erforderlich. Den Betrieb zu vereinfachen und diese Uebelstände zu verhüten, ist Gegenstand der vorliegenden Erfindung.To operate the hydrocarbon light system that is now in existence (Lucigen) are motor forces in addition to an air pressure pump and oil, which even at the lowest imaginable Temperature levels remain crystal-free, necessary. Simplify the operation and this The subject of the present invention is to prevent inconveniences.
In dem Raum α befindet sich das zum Betriebe bezw. zur Nahrung der Flamme erforderliche OeI; dasselbe wird von dem Dampfraum b umgeben, welcher durch das Reductionsventil.c und das Absperrventil d in Verbindung mit einem Dampfkessel steht. Der durch diese Ventile in b eintretende Dampf erwärmt das in α befindliche OeI derart, dafs eine Krystallisation absolut nicht, mehr vorkommen kann, und wird durch das Rohr e die Temperatur desOeles durch ein darin angebrachtes Thermometer controlirt. Nachdem der Dampf das OeI bis zur nöthigen Temperatur vorgewärmt hat, wird durch Oeffnen des Hahnes f das eventuell condensirte Wasser entfernt. Sodann läfst man den Dampf durch das Ventil g in den Cylinderraum h ein und gelangt derselbe durch den Hahn i in den Oelbehälter α und gleichzeitig durch den Stutzen m nach einem den Dampfdruck anzeigenden Manometer. Durch den Druck, welchen der Dampf auf das in dem Raum α befindliche OeI ausübt, wird dasselbe in dem Dochtrohr k und dem Brennerrohr / in die Höhe getrieben; die Zuführung des Oeles nach einem in dem oberen Theile des Rohres k befindlichen Dochte Ar1 wird durch den Hahn η regulirt. Der Docht selbst wird in dem Teller ^ um die Düsen ρ und r gewunden und in diesem angezündet.In the room α is the respectively to operate. oil required to nourish the flame; the same is surrounded by the steam space b , which is connected to a steam boiler through the reduction valve c and the shut-off valve d. The steam entering through these valves in b heats the oil in α in such a way that crystallization can absolutely no longer occur, and the temperature of the oil is controlled through the tube e by a thermometer installed in it. After the steam has preheated the oil to the necessary temperature, any condensed water is removed by opening the tap f. Then you let the steam through the valve g into the cylinder space h and pass it through the cock i into the oil container α and at the same time through the nozzle m to a pressure gauge indicating the vapor pressure. Due to the pressure which the steam exerts on the oil located in the space α , the same is driven upwards in the wick tube k and the burner tube /; the supply of the oil to a wick Ar 1 located in the upper part of the tube k is regulated by the cock η . The wick itself is wound around the nozzles ρ and r in the plate and lit in it.
Nach Entzündung: des Dochtes wird das Ventil 0 geöffnet und das nun durch dasselbe aufsteigende OeI durch die Düse ρ getrieben und durch die Dochtflamme entzündet. Das durch die Düse ρ austretende und entzündete OeI überhitzt durch die sich nun bildende und in den Cylinder eintretende Flamme den im Raum h befindlichen Dampf. Dieser tritt durch den Hahn q in die Düse r und führt der Flamme, als Ejector wirkend, den in der atmosphärischen Luft enthaltenen Sauerstoff zu, so die Flamme intensiv leuchtender machend. Durch das stattgefundene Ueberhitzen des Dampfes wird zugleich eine Ersparnifs des durch das Ventil d eintretenden .Kesseldampfes erzielt, indem man durch Reguliren der Hähne q und i den erhöhten Dampfdruck ganz nach Bedarf dem Behälter ■ α zufuhren kann.After ignition: of the wick, valve 0 is opened and the oil, which is now rising, is driven through the nozzle ρ and ignited by the wick flame. The ignited oil exiting through the nozzle ρ overheats the steam in space h due to the flame that is now forming and entering the cylinder. This enters the nozzle r through the cock q and, acting as an ejector, feeds the oxygen contained in the atmospheric air to the flame, thus making the flame intensely more luminous. As a result of the overheating of the steam, a saving of the boiler steam entering through the valve d is achieved by regulating the taps q and i, the increased steam pressure can be supplied to the container α as required.
Zur Verwendung gelangen nichtkrystallfreie OeIe.Non-crystal-free oils are used.
